Transaction e83f632a415dcb63c9d3e76964accd35c0e14e8104c877bfa3203ac1b69e9a95
1 Input
1 Output
-
e83f632a415dcb63c9d3e76964accd35c0e14e8104c877bfa3203ac1b69e9a95: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 8391fe8706f6141ea02014391bfbe4cbbc0882da56a879199b87c25ab3ee03d5
- address
- bc1pswglapcx7c2pagpqzsu3h7lyew7q3qk62658jxvmslp94vlwq02sd7744q